Live In Ge Additive Manufacturing focuses on 3D printing and additive processes, often requiring CAD skills and knowledge of printing technologies. In contrast, Live In CNC Machinist roles involve operating CNC machines for subtractive manufacturing. Both roles are vital in manufacturing but differ in techniques, tools, and industry applications.

What is a Live In GE Additive Manufacturing professional?

A Live In GE Additive Manufacturing professional typically refers to an engineer or technician who works on-site at a GE facility specializing in additive manufacturing, also known as 3D printing. These professionals are responsible for operating, maintaining, and improving advanced manufacturing equipment to produce complex parts, often for the aerospace, automotive, or energy industries. Their work includes setting up machines, monitoring production processes, conducting quality checks, and troubleshooting technical issues. Being 'live in' may also imply close involvement with on-site operations and collaboration with various teams to ensure efficient and high-quality production.

Job description

Summary:
This position shall be responsible for supporting product design, documentation control, manufacturing tooling, and continuous improvement initiatives. The Mechanical Engineer will develop and maintain engineering drawings, CAD models, fixtures, and tooling while ensuring compliance with company standards and manufacturing requirements. The goal of this position is to improve design quality, manufacturability, and operational efficiency through strong engineering practices, attention to detail, and effective configuration management.

Essential Job Functions:

Mechanical Design & Documentation

  • Create, revise, and maintain 3D models, assemblies, and detailed engineering drawings using SolidWorks.
  • Ensure engineering documentation is accurate, complete, and compliant with company standards.
  • Perform drawing updates, engineering change implementation, and document revision control activities.
  • Develop and maintain drawing configuration management practices and standards.

Manufacturing Support & Tooling

  • Design and fabricate fixtures, tooling, and work-holding solutions to support manufacturing operations.
  • Collaborate with production personnel to improve manufacturability, efficiency, and product quality.
  • Support manufacturing troubleshooting and resolve design-related production issues.
  • Develop designs optimized for additive manufacturing and production scalability.

Engineering Analysis

  • Perform tolerance stack-up analyses to ensure proper fit, form, and function of assemblies.
  • Review designs for manufacturability, reliability, and compliance with engineering requirements.
  • Validate design changes through testing, analysis, and evaluation.

Process Improvement & Continuous Improvement

  • Identify opportunities to improve engineering workflows, drawing standards, and manufacturing processes.
  • Lead or participate in continuous improvement initiatives that reduce cost, improve quality, and increase productivity.
  • Develop standardized engineering practices to support long-term organizational growth.

Technical Review & Quality

  • Conduct detailed reviews of engineering drawings, models, and technical documentation.
  • Verify the accuracy and completeness of engineering work prior to release.
  • Provide technical guidance and mentorship to less experienced team members when appropriate.
  • Serve as a technical resource for reviewing and validating the work of others.
